Just to add about the area known as the Bank.
It was a major area in the part of Leeds where currently there is the 'Leeds Playhouse' together with the imposing building currently the  NHS headquarters.
Previously we had the 'Quarry Hill' complex, then before that the area known as the Bank, run down area with lots of Irish people existing here.
